Whenever the fax transmission of a document or record to a levying officer is authorized pursuant to this chapter, all of the following shall apply:
(a)A levying officer may act upon an electronic record or document transmitted by a facsimile machine in the same manner as the paper record or document upon which the electronic record or document is based.
(b)A facsimile cover sheet shall accompany the faxed record or document and include all of the following information:
(1)The name of the sender.
(2)The fax number of the sender.
(3)The name of the levying officer.
(4)The fax number of the levying officer.
(5)A description of the record or document, including its name, if any, and the number of pages.
